Minoxidil for Female Pattern Hair Loss

Primary Recommendation

Topical minoxidil 5% applied once daily is the first-line treatment for female pattern hair loss, with combination therapy using platelet-rich plasma (PRP) providing superior outcomes for women seeking maximal hair regrowth. 1

Evidence-Based Treatment Algorithm

First-Line Monotherapy: Topical Minoxidil

Minoxidil 5% foam or solution is the only FDA-approved treatment for female pattern hair loss and demonstrates clear efficacy. 1, 2

  • Dosing: Apply 5% minoxidil once daily (foam formulation) or twice daily (solution formulation) 1, 3
  • Expected outcomes:
    • Moderate to marked hair regrowth occurs in approximately 40% of women compared to placebo (RR 1.93,95% CI 1.51-2.47) 2
    • Mean increase of 13.18 hairs per cm² compared to placebo 2
    • Initial improvements visible at 3 months 1
  • Safety profile: No statistically significant difference in adverse events compared to placebo (RR 1.24,95% CI 0.82-1.87) 2

Concentration Selection: 2% vs 5%

Use 5% minoxidil rather than 2% concentration, as both show equivalent efficacy but 5% allows once-daily dosing with the foam formulation, improving adherence. 2, 3

  • Multiple studies with 1,006 participants found no clinically meaningful difference in hair regrowth between 2% and 5% concentrations 2
  • Adverse event rates are identical between concentrations (RR 1.02,95% CI 0.91-1.20) 2
  • The 5% foam formulation offers convenient once-daily application 3

Optimizing Response: Combination Therapy

For women seeking maximal results, combine topical minoxidil 5% with PRP injections, which produces superior outcomes compared to either treatment alone. 4, 1

  • PRP protocol: 3 treatment sessions spaced 1 month apart, then maintenance every 6 months 1
  • Concurrent minoxidil: Continue topical 5% twice daily throughout PRP treatment 4, 1
  • Expected outcomes with combination therapy:
    • Hair density increases 1.74 times 4
    • Hair diameter increases 14.3 times 4
    • Telogen phase hair decreases 9.3 times 4
  • Use nonactivated PRP: Shows 31% greater increase in hair count and density compared to activated PRP 4, 1

Managing Non-Responders

For women who fail to respond to 5% minoxidil after 12 weeks, consider increasing to 15% topical minoxidil solution. 5

  • A dose-response study demonstrated that 60% of non-responders to 5% minoxidil achieved clinically significant response (>13.7% increase in hair count) when treated with 15% solution 5
  • No significant hemodynamic changes or adverse events occurred with the higher concentration 5
  • This addresses the underlying issue of low minoxidil metabolism in hair follicles among non-responders 5

Alternative Oral Formulation

Low-dose oral minoxidil (0.25-5 mg daily) is an effective alternative for women who cannot tolerate or prefer not to use topical formulations. 1

  • Start at 0.25 mg daily and titrate based on response and tolerability 1
  • Doses ≤5 mg daily demonstrate fewer side effects than higher doses 1
  • Can be combined with PRP for optimal results 1

Treatment Timeline and Monitoring

  • Initial assessment: Evaluate response at 3 months using hair counts and clinical photography 1, 6
  • Early improvements: Some patients report satisfaction with hair volume as early as 6 weeks 6
  • Maintenance requirement: All treatments require continuous use to maintain benefits; hair loss resumes upon discontinuation 1
  • PRP maintenance: Repeat sessions every 6 months for sustained results 1

Common Pitfalls to Avoid

Do not use minoxidil or spironolactone for alopecia areata, as neither is first-line therapy for this distinct condition. 7

  • Minoxidil shows only 32-33% variable response rates in alopecia areata, which differs fundamentally from female pattern hair loss 7
  • Ensure correct diagnosis before initiating treatment, as management differs entirely between these conditions 7

Do not discontinue treatment prematurely due to perceived lack of response before 3-6 months. 1, 2

  • Combination approaches with botanical solutions may improve early patient satisfaction and adherence during the initial treatment period 6

Quality of Life Considerations

While quality of life data remains limited in the literature, studies consistently demonstrate significant improvements in patient self-confidence and attractiveness ratings by 12 weeks of treatment. 6 Female pattern hair loss has devastating effects on self-esteem and psychosocial functioning, making effective treatment critical beyond purely cosmetic concerns. 2
